Recently, GThe Colombian and Swedish governments announced a new cooperation initiative on space matters, By letter signed by the countries. The Presidential Adviser on Digital Transformation of the Petro Government, Saul Kattan, was in charge of the task.

The aim would be for the European country to help Latin American countries develop space technology.

Signed the document Presidential Advisor for Digital Transformation of Colombia, Saul Kattan, Swedish Space Agency, (SSC) andQTH Royal Institute of TechnologyBy European country.

Columbia will search: “Establishment of a National Space Agency, development of imaging and data satellites, education exchange, cyber security and use of artificial intelligence“.

A few days ago Kattan visited Sweden with other officials To learn about cyber security, connectivity, space affairs and technological and mining developments and best practices in transport systems. This is a great place to create a collaboration agreement.

He also visited the LKAB iron ore mine located in Kiruna, one of the largest deposits in the world and the largest in Europe.
